What companies run services between Wolverhampton, England and Hillingdon, England?

Cross Country operates a train from Wolverhampton to Reading hourly. Tickets cost £30–170 and the journey takes 2h 3m. Alternatively, National Express operates a bus from Wolverhampton Bus Station to Heathrow Central Bus Station every 4 hours. Tickets cost £30–50 and the journey takes 3h 40m.
